Provide X-RateLimit-NearLimit header with 429 responses for all rate limiting mechanisms

      Issue Summary

      Currently, only cost-based rate-limiting provides the X-RateLimit-NearLimit = true header with a 429 response.

      We have a number of partners questioning this as they facing 429 error that are not coming with the X-RateLimit-NearLimit as it’s stated in the documentation Rate limiting 

      This suggestion is to add X-RateLimit-NearLimit header to the other rate limiting mechanisms responses:

      • Counter-based rate limiting
      • DB Connections Rate Limiting

      Expected Results

      Receive 429 response with X-RateLimit-NearLimit header ** when reaching rate limits, independently of rate limiting mechanism

      Actual Results

      Currently, the X-RateLimit-NearLimit header does not come with 429 responses for some rate limiting mechanisms.

      Workaround

      Currently there is no known workaround for this behavior. A workaround will be added here when available
